This is a comparative study of CP 690,550, Humira (adalimumab) and placebo on background methotrexate in patients with Rheumatoid Arthritis. The study is intended to provide evidence of the efficacy and safety of CP 690,550 when dosed 5 mg and 10 mg twice a day on background methotrexate in adult patients with moderate to severe Rheumatoid Arthritis. It is intended to confirm the benefits of CP-690,550 in improving signs and symptoms and physical function that were observed in Rheumatoid Arthritis. An active comparator, adalimumab, is also included.

ANTECEDENTES: tofacitinib (CP-690,550) es un nuevo inhibidor oral de la quinasa Janus de que está siendo investigado para el tratamiento de la artritis reumatoide. MÉTODOS: En este 12 meses, ensayo de fase 3, 717 pacientes que recibían dosis estables de metotrexato fueron asignados al azar a 5 mg de tofacitinib dos veces al día, 10 mg de tofacitinib dos veces al día, 40 mg de adalimumab vez cada 2 semanas, o placebo . Al mes 3, los pacientes del grupo placebo que no tenían una reducción del 20% respecto al valor basal en el número de articulaciones inflamadas y dolorosas fueron conmutadas de manera ciega a cualquiera de 5 mg o 10 mg de tofacitinib dos veces al día; en el mes 6, todos los pacientes que recibieron placebo todavía se cambiaron a tofacitinib de una manera ciega. Las tres medidas de resultado primarias fueron una mejora del 20% en el mes 6 en el Colegio Americano de Reumatología escala (ACR 20); el cambio desde el inicio hasta el mes 3 en la puntuación en el Índice de Evaluación de la Salud Cuestionario-Discapacidad (HAQ-DI) (que va de 0 a 3, con las puntuaciones más altas indican mayor discapacidad); y el porcentaje de pacientes de 6 meses que tenía un índice de actividad de la enfermedad durante 28-articulares recuentos basados ​​en el tipo de sedimentación globular (DAS28-4 [ESR]) de menos de 2,6 (con puntuaciones que van desde 0 hasta 9,4 y una puntuación más alta que indica una mayor actividad de la enfermedad). RESULTADOS: Al mes 6, ACR 20 las tasas de respuesta fueron mayores entre los pacientes que recibieron 5 mg o 10 mg de tofacitinib (51,5% y 52,6%, respectivamente) y entre los que recibieron adalimumab (47,2%) que entre los que recibieron placebo (28,3%) ( P <0,001 para todas las comparaciones). También hubo una mayor reducción en la puntuación de HAQ-DI en 3 meses y un mayor porcentaje de pacientes con un DAS28-4 (ESR) por debajo de 2,6 a 6 meses en los grupos de tratamiento activo que en el grupo placebo. Los eventos adversos fueron más frecuentes con tofacitinib que con placebo, y la tuberculosis pulmonar desarrollado en dos pacientes en el grupo de tofacitinib 10 mg. Tofacitinib se asoció con un aumento en los niveles tanto de baja densidad y de colesterol de lipoproteína de alta densidad y con reducciones en los recuentos de neutrófilos. Conclusiones: En los pacientes con artritis reumatoide que recibieron metotrexato fondo, tofacitinib fue significativamente superior al placebo y fue numéricamente similar a adalimumab en la eficacia. (Financiado por Pfizer;. ORAL Número estándar ClinicalTrials.gov, NCT00853385).

Background Tofacitinib (CP-690,550) is a novel, oral Janus kinase (JAK) inhibitor being investigated as a targeted immunomodulator and disease-modifying therapy for rheumatoid arthritis (RA). Objectives To compare the effects of tofacitinib 5 and 10 mg twice daily (BID), and active control adalimumab, with placebo (PBO) on patient reported outcomes (PROs) in patients (pts) with active RA and an inadequate response to methotrexate (MTX). Methods Pts in this 12-month (Mo), phase 3, randomised control trial (RCT) with RA (≥6 TJC/SJC; ESR >28 mm/h or CRP >7 mg/L) and prior MTX failure were randomised (4:4:4:1:1) to 5 treatment sequences: tofacitinib 5 mg or 10 mg BID; adalimumab 40 mg subcutaneous (SC) injections once every two weeks (Q2W); PBO advanced to tofacitinib 5 mg BID; and PBO advanced to tofacitinib 10 mg BID, all with MTX. Pts on PBO with <20% improvement in TJC and SJC after 3 months were blindly advanced to tofacitinib 5 or 10 mg BID at that time, and all other PBO pts after 6 months. We analysed changes from Baseline to Mo 6 based on the Full Analysis Set (all pts who received ≥1 dose of study drug) using a mixed-effect longitudinal model for the following PROs (secondary endpoints): PtGA [VAS]; pain (VAS); physical function (HAQ-DI); HR-QoL (SF-36); fatigue (FACIT-F), and sleep (MOS Sleep Scale). Results At Mo 6, treatment with tofacitinib 5 and 10 mg BID, and adalimumab 40 mg Q2W, resulted in statistically significant improvements from baseline vs placebo in all PROs (see Table): (Table presented) Conclusions In this phase 3 RCT in pts with RA with incomplete responses to MTX, the efficacy of tofacitinib 5 or 10 mg BID in improving PROs was significantly superior to placebo and numerically similar to adalimumab.

Introduction: Small increases in mean serum creatinine (SCr) were observed in studies of rheumatoid arthritis patients during tofacitinib treatment. These SCr changes were investigated and potential mechanisms explored.Methods: SCr values and renal adverse event data were pooled from five Phase 3 and two long-term extension (LTE) studies. Dose-response relationships and association with inflammation (C-reactive protein (CRP)) were explored using Phase 2 data and confirmed with Phase 3 data.Results: In Phase 3, least squares mean SCr differences from placebo at Month 3 were 0.02 and 0.04 mg/dl for tofacitinib 5 and 10 mg twice daily (BID) (P &#60;0.05), respectively. During Months 0 to 3, confirmed SCr ≥33% increases over baseline were reported in 17 (1.4%; 5 mg BID) and 23 (1.9%; 10 mg BID) patients. Generally, elevations plateaued and remained within normal limits throughout Phase 3 and LTE studies. Exposure-response modeling demonstrated small, reversible effects of tofacitinib on mean SCr, and significant (P &#60;0.05) effects of CRP on model parameters. Phase 3 data confirmed that patients with higher baseline CRP or greater CRP decreases following tofacitinib treatment had the largest increases in SCr. Across Phase 3 and LTE studies, 22 tofacitinib-treated patients had clinical acute renal failure (ARF), predominantly in the setting of concurrent serious illness.Conclusions: Tofacitinib treatment was associated with small, reversible mean increases in SCr that plateaued early. The mechanism behind these SCr changes remains unknown, but may involve effects of tofacitinib on inflammation. ARF occurred infrequently, was associated with concurrent serious illness, and was unrelated to prior SCr increases.

OBJETIVO: Determinar la tasa de infección y mortalidad por cualquier causa a través de tofacitinib fase II, fase III, y la extensión a largo plazo (LTE) estudios en pacientes con moderada a severamente activa de la artritis reumatoide (AR). Se analizaron los datos combinados de los estudios de tofacitinib en pacientes con AR: MÉTODOS. En estos estudios, tofacitinib fue administrado como monoterapia o en combinación con metotrexato u otros fármacos antirreumáticos modificadores de la enfermedad no biológicos. La fecha límite para la inclusión de los datos fue 19 de abril 2012. RESULTADOS: Al otro lado de la fase II, fase III, y los estudios de LTE, 4.789 pacientes recibieron tofacitinib (8.460 pacientes-años de exposición). La tasa global de infección seria era 3,09 eventos por 100 pacientes-año (95% intervalo de confianza [IC 95%] 2,73-3,49), y las tasas se mantuvieron estables en el tiempo. Un modelo de riesgos proporcionales de Cox mostró que la edad, la dosis de corticosteroides, la diabetes, y la dosis tofacitinib estaban relacionados de forma independiente con el riesgo de infección grave. Recuento de linfocitos de <0,5 × 10 (3) / mm (3) fueron rara pero se asocia con un mayor riesgo de infección tratada y / o grave. En general, todas las causas de mortalidad fueron las tasas de 0,30 eventos por 100 pacientes-año (IC del 95%: 0,20 hasta 0,44). CONCLUSIÓN: El riesgo general de infección (incluyendo infección grave) y mortalidad en los pacientes con AR tratados con tofacitinib parecen ser similares a los observados en los pacientes con AR tratados con agentes biológicos. Las tasas de infección grave se mantuvieron estables en el tiempo.

BACKGROUND: Tofacitinib is an oral Janus kinase inhibitor for the treatment of rheumatoid arthritis (RA). The aim of this study was to explore the safety and efficacy of open-label tofacitinib following blinded treatment with adalimumab or tofacitinib for moderate to severe RA. METHODS: Analyses included patients treated with adalimumab 40 mg once every 2 weeks or tofacitinib 10 mg twice daily (BID) with background methotrexate (MTX) in a 12-month randomized study (NCT00853385), who subsequently received tofacitinib 10 mg BID (with/without background MTX) in an open-label extension (NCT00413699). Patients with treatment-related serious adverse events (AEs) and serious or recurrent infections in the index study were excluded from the extension study. Exposure-adjusted incidence rates of safety-related events were assessed in 3-month and 12-month periods in the year before and in the year after switching. Efficacy was assessed 3 months before, at the time of, and 3 months after switching. RESULTS: There were 233 (107 adalimumab to tofacitinib 10 mg BID, 126 blinded to open-label tofacitinib 10 mg BID) patients included in these analyses. Patients in both treatment sequences had similar incidence rates (per 100 patient-years) of discontinuation due to AEs, serious AEs, and serious infections in the year before and in the year after switching. Incidence rates of AEs were increased in the first 3 months after switching compared with the last 3 months before switching in both treatment groups. Switching from either blinded adalimumab or tofacitinib to open-label tofacitinib resulted in numerically higher incidence of responders for signs and symptoms of disease and improved physical function. CONCLUSIONS: Treatment can be directly switched from adalimumab to tofacitinib. A similar safety and efficacy profile was seen when patients received open-label tofacitinib after receiving either blinded adalimumab or tofacitinib. OBJECTIVES: Tofacitinib is an oral Janus kinase inhibitor for the treatment of rheumatoid arthritis (RA). To further assess the potential role of Janus kinase inhibition in the development of malignancies, we performed an integrated analysis of data from the tofacitinib RA clinical development programme. METHODS: Malignancy data (up to 10 April 2013) were pooled from six phase II, six Phase III and two long-term extension (LTE) studies involving tofacitinib. In the phase II and III studies, patients with moderate-to-severe RA were randomised to various tofacitinib doses as monotherapy or with background non-biological disease-modifying antirheumatic drugs (DMARDs), mainly methotrexate. The LTE studies (tofacitinib 5 or 10 mg twice daily) enrolled patients from qualifying prior phase I, II and III index studies. RESULTS: Of 5671 tofacitinib-treated patients, 107 developed malignancies (excluding non-melanoma skin cancer (NMSC)). The most common malignancy was lung cancer (n=24) followed by breast cancer (n=19), lymphoma (n=10) and gastric cancer (n=6). The rate of malignancies by 6-month intervals of tofacitinib exposure indicates rates remained stable over time. Standardised incidence ratios (comparison with Surveillance, Epidemiology and End Results) for all malignancies (excluding NMSC) and selected malignancies (lung, breast, lymphoma, NMSC) were within the expected range of patients with moderate-to-severe RA. CONCLUSIONS: The overall rates and types of malignancies observed in the tofacitinib clinical programme remained stable over time with increasing tofacitinib exposure.

OBJECTIVE: To evaluate effects of tofacitinib or adalimumab on patient-reported outcomes (PROs) in patients with moderate to severe RA and inadequate responses to MTX. METHODS: In this 12-month, phase 3, randomized controlled trial (ORAL Standard), patients (n = 717) receiving background MTX were randomized to tofacitinib 5 or 10 mg twice daily (BID), adalimumab 40 mg once every 2 weeks or placebo. PROs included HAQ-Disability Index, Patient Global Assessment of Arthritis, Patient Assessment of Arthritis Pain, health-related quality of life (Short Form-36 [SF-36]), fatigue (Functional Assessment of Chronic Illness Therapy-Fatigue) and sleep (Medical Outcomes Study-Sleep). RESULTS: At month 3, tofacitinib 10 mg BID treatment resulted in significant changes from baseline vs placebo across all PROs, sustained to month 12, with the highest number of patients reporting improvements ⩾minimum clinically important differences vs placebo (P < 0.05). Changes from baseline at month 3 with tofacitinib 5 mg BID and adalimumab were similar and statistically significant vs placebo across most PROs, excluding SF-36 Mental Component Score and Social Functioning, Role Emotional, and Mental Health domains, with significantly more patients reporting improvements ⩾minimum clinically important differences. Numbers Needed to Treat were lowest for tofacitinib 10 mg BID and similar between tofacitinib 5 mg BID and adalimumab. CONCLUSION: Patients with moderate to severe RA and inadequate responses to MTX reported improvements across a broad range of PROs with tofacitinib 5 and 10 mg BID and adalimumab that were significantly superior to placebo.

Background: Tofacitinib is an oral JAK inhibitor for the treatment of rheumatoid arthritis (RA). In a Phase 3, 12-month (Mo) study (ORAL Standard) including RA patients (pts) on stable background methotrexate (MTX), tofacitinib and adalimumab (ADA) demonstrated significant improvements in efficacy outcomes compared with placebo (PBO).1 Objectives: To evaluate the efficacy of tofacitinib and ADA based upon American College of Rheumatology (ACR) component scores in a post-hoc analysis of ORAL Standard. Methods: ORAL Standard (NCT00853385) was a randomised, multicentre, Phase 3 study investigating the efficacy of oral tofacitinib 5 and 10 mg twice daily (BID) or ADA 40 mg administered subcutaneously (SC) every two weeks vs PBO in MTX inadequate responders. All pts received background MTX. Effects of tofacitinib 5 mg BID vs ADA 40 mg SC were evaluated in exploratory, post-hoc analyses at Mo 3, 6, 9 and 12 of the proportion of pts achieving ACR 20/50/70 response as well as the change from baseline in each of the following ACR components: Health Assessment Questionnaire-Disability Index (HAQ-DI), tender and swollen joint counts (TJC and SJC), Patient's Global Assessment (PtGA), erythrocyte sedimentation rate (ESR), Physician's Global Assessment (PGA), C-reactive protein (CRP) and Pain. For ACR response rates, pts who withdrew before Mo 12 were considered non-responders from that visit onward. The normal approximation approach to binomial proportions was used to analyse the ACR response. A mixed-effect model was applied to analyse the change from baseline data. Treatment differences for tofacitinib 5 mg BID vs ADA 40 mg SC were reported along with 95% confidence intervals. All analyses were descriptive and were not adjusted for multiplicity. Results: Overall, ACR20/50/70 response rates were numerically higher for tofacitinib 5 mg BID vs ADA over the 12 mo. At Mo 6 ACR20/50/70 rates for tofacitinib were 60.6%, 38.9%, 19.7% vs 57.9%, 28.9%, 9.1%, for ADA. At Mo 12 ACR20/50/70 rates for tofacitinib were 59.6%, 43.5%, 24.9%, vs 61.4%, 38.6%, 16.8% for ADA. Comparable changes from baseline were reported for tofacitinib vs ADA in HAQ-DI, ESR, TJC, SJC, CRP, PtGA, PGA and Pain over time, with numerically higher improvements observed for tofacitinib in the majority of ACR components (Table). Previously published safety data from this study showed that infections and infestations were the most frequent AEs reported over 12 mo in both tofacitinib and ADA treatment groups.1 Serious infection events were more frequent in tofacitinib 5 and 10 mg BID treatment groups (3.4% and 4.0%, respectively) compared with ADA (1.5%), over 12 Mo.1 Conclusions: These post-hoc analyses show that efficacy was generally similar in comparing tofacitinib with ADA, with numerical differences in favour of tofacitinib in some efficacy parameters. The ORAL Standard study was not designed or powered for statistical comparisons between ADA and tofacitinib. Prospective studies to investigate the effect of tofacitinib compared with ADA are under way. (Table Presented).

OBJECTIVES: Biological disease-modifying antirheumatic drugs (bDMARDs) have shown diminished clinical response following an inadequate response (IR) to ≥1 previous bDMARD. Here, tofacitinib was compared with placebo in patients with an IR to conventional synthetic DMARDs (csDMARDs; bDMARD-naive) and in patients with an IR to bDMARDs (bDMARD-IR). METHODS: Data were taken from phase II and phase III studies of tofacitinib in patients with rheumatoid arthritis (RA). Patients received tofacitinib 5 or 10 mg twice daily, or placebo, as monotherapy or with background methotrexate or other csDMARDs. Efficacy endpoints and incidence rates of adverse events (AEs) of special interest were assessed. RESULTS: 2812 bDMARD-naive and 705 bDMARD-IR patients were analysed. Baseline demographics and disease characteristics were generally similar between treatment groups within subpopulations. Across subpopulations, improvements in efficacy parameters at month 3 were generally significantly greater for both tofacitinib doses versus placebo. Clinical response was numerically greater with bDMARD-naive versus bDMARD-IR patients (overlapping 95% CIs). Rates of safety events of special interest were generally similar between tofacitinib doses and subpopulations; however, patients receiving glucocorticoids had more serious AEs, discontinuations due to AEs, serious infection events and herpes zoster. Numerically greater clinical responses and incidence rates of AEs of special interest were generally reported for tofacitinib 10 mg twice daily versus tofacitinib 5 mg twice daily (overlapping 95% CIs). CONCLUSIONS: Tofacitinib demonstrated efficacy in both bDMARD-naive and bDMARD-IR patients with RA. Clinical response to tofacitinib was generally numerically greater in bDMARD-naive than bDMARD-IR patients. The safety profile appeared similar between subpopulations. OBJECTIVES: To evaluate the risk of opportunistic infections (OIs) in patients with rheumatoid arthritis (RA) treated with tofacitinib. METHODS: Phase II, III and long-term extension clinical trial data (April 2013 data-cut) from the tofacitinib RA programme were reviewed. OIs defined a priori included mycobacterial and fungal infections, multidermatomal herpes zoster and other viral infections associated with immunosuppression. For OIs, we calculated crude incidence rates (IRs; per 100 patient-years (95% CI)); for tuberculosis (TB) specifically, we calculated rates stratified by patient enrolment region according to background TB IR (per 100 patient-years): low (≤0.01), medium (>0.01 to ≤0.05) and high (>0.05). RESULTS: We identified 60 OIs among 5671 subjects; all occurred among tofacitinib-treated patients. TB (crude IR 0.21, 95% CI of (0.14 to 0.30)) was the most common OI (n=26); median time between drug start and diagnosis was 64 weeks (range 15-161 weeks). Twenty-one cases (81%) occurred in countries with high background TB IR, and the rate varied with regional background TB IR: low 0.02 (0.003 to 0.15), medium 0.08 (0.03 to 0.21) and high 0.75 (0.49 to 1.15). In Phase III studies, 263 patients diagnosed with latent TB infection were treated with isoniazid and tofacitinib concurrently; none developed TB. For OIs other than TB, 34 events were reported (crude IR 0.25 (95% CI 0.18 to 0.36)). CONCLUSIONS: Within the global tofacitinib RA development programme, TB was the most common OI reported but was rare in regions of low and medium TB incidence. Patients who screen positive for latent TB can be treated with isoniazid during tofacitinib therapy.

OBJECTIVE: Rheumatoid arthritis (RA) is a chronic, autoimmune disease characterized by joint destruction. Tofacitinib is an oral Janus kinase inhibitor for the treatment of RA. This post hoc analysis assessed the safety of tofacitinib in Latin American (LA) patients with RA versus the Rest of World (RoW) population. METHODS: Data were pooled from 14 clinical studies of tofacitinib: six Phase 2, six Phase 3 and two long-term extension studies. Incidence rates (IRs; patients with events/100 patient-years of treatment exposure) were calculated for safety events of special interest combined across tofacitinib doses. 95% confidence intervals (CI) for IRs were calculated using the maximum likelihood method. Descriptive comparisons were made between LA and RoW (excluding LA) populations. RESULTS: This analysis included data from 984 LA patients and 4687 RoW patients. IRs for safety events of special interest were generally similar between LA and RoW populations, with overlapping 95% CIs. IRs for discontinuation due to adverse events, serious infections, tuberculosis, all herpes zoster (HZ), serious HZ, malignancies (excluding non-melanoma skin cancer) and major adverse cardiovascular events were numerically lower for LA versus RoW patients; IR for mortality was numerically higher. No lymphoma was reported in the LA population versus eight cases in the RoW population. Exposure (extent and length) was lower in the LA population (2148.33 patient-years [mean = 2.18 years]) versus RoW (10515.68 patient-years [mean = 2.24 years]). CONCLUSION: This analysis of pooled data from clinical studies of tofacitinib in patients with RA demonstrates that tofacitinib has a consistent safety profile across LA and RoW patient populations.

OBJECTIVES: Tofacitinib is an oral Janus kinase inhibitor for the treatment of rheumatoid arthritis (RA). We evaluated the efficacy and safety of tofacitinib 5 or 10 mg twice daily (BID), in patients with moderate to severe RA, aged ≥65 and <65 years. METHODS: Data were pooled from five Phase 3 trials and, separately, from two open-label long-term extension (LTE) studies (data cut-off April, 2012). Patients received tofacitinib, or placebo (Phase 3 only), with/without conventional synthetic DMARDs (mainly methotrexate). Clinical efficacy outcomes from Phase 3 studies were evaluated at Month 3. Safety evaluations using pooled Phase 3 data (Month 12) and pooled LTE data (Month 24) compared exposure-adjusted incidence rates (IRs; with 95% confidence intervals [CIs]), in older versus younger patients. RESULTS: In Phase 3 and LTE studies, 15.3% (475/3111) and 16.1% (661/4102) of patients, respectively, were aged ≥65 years. Consequently, exposure to tofacitinib was lower in older versus younger patients in Phase 3 (259.2 vs. 1554.9 patient years [pt-yrs]) and LTE (962.1 vs. 5071.7 pt-yrs) studies. Probability ratios for ACR responses and HAQ-DI improvement from baseline ≥0.22 (Month 3) favoured tofacitinib and were similar in older and younger patients, with overlapping CIs. IRs for SAEs and discontinuations due to AEs were generally numerically higher in older versus younger patients, irrespective of treatment. CONCLUSIONS: Older patients receiving tofacitinib 5 or 10 mg BID had a similar probability of ACR20 or ACR50 response and, due to comorbidities, a numerically higher risk of SAEs and discontinuations due to AEs compared with younger patients.

OBJECTIVES: Tofacitinib is an oral Janus kinase inhibitor for the treatment of RA. The aim of this analysis was to characterize changes in haematological parameters following tofacitinib treatment, and to compare changes in haemoglobin with markers of disease activity, fatigue and vitality. METHODS: Changes in neutrophil counts, lymphocyte counts and haemoglobin levels were analysed in patients with RA from six phase 3 randomized controlled trials (n = 4271) of tofacitinib 5 or 10 mg bd, placebo or active comparators of up to 24 months' duration, and two long-term extension (LTE) studies (n = 4858) of tofacitinib of up to 84 months' duration. Disease activity markers included CRP and ESR. Fatigue and vitality were assessed using the Functional Assessment of Chronic Illness Therapy-Fatigue (FACIT-F) and Short Form Health Survey-36 vitality domain scores. RESULTS: In phase 3 studies, mean neutrophil and lymphocyte counts decreased and mean haemoglobin levels increased in all tofacitinib treatment groups. Haemoglobin levels and neutrophil counts stabilized in the LTE studies, while lymphocyte count decreases stabilized at approximately month 48. Increased haemoglobin was associated with decreased ESR and CRP levels. Clinically meaningful reductions in haemoglobin levels (⩾3 g/dl from baseline or haemoglobin ⩽7 g/dl) occurred in <1.0% of patients in all treatment groups. FACIT-F and Short Form Health Survey-36 vitality scores were weakly correlated with haemoglobin levels. CONCLUSION: Small changes in haematological parameters were seen with tofacitinib treatment, which stabilized over time in the LTE studies. Changes in haemoglobin levels, although associated with changes in ESR and CRP, were not associated with fatigue or vitality.

Objetivo. Tofacitinib es un inhibidor oral de la quinasa Janus para el tratamiento de la artritis reumatoide (AR). Este análisis evaluó la eficacia y la seguridad de tofacitinib en la subpoblación Latinoamericana (LA) de los estudios fase 3 y de extensión a largo plazo (ELP). Materiales y métodos. Se agruparon datos de pacientes de Latinoamérica con AR y una respuesta inadecuada a agentes modificadores de la enfermedad (DMARD) de 5 estudios fase 3. Los pacientes en estos estudios recibieron tofacitinib 5 o 10mg/2 veces al día (bid), adalimumab o placebo; los pacientes en el estudio de seguridad recibieron tofacitinib 5 o 10mg/bid; los tratamientos se administraron en monoterapia o con DMARD sintéticos convencionales. La eficacia se reporta hasta 12 (fase 3) y 36 meses (ELP) mediante las tasas de respuesta del Colegio Americano de Reumatología (ACR) 20/50/70, el índice de actividad de la enfermedad (DAS)28-4 ESR (tasa de sedimentación globular [ESR]) y el índice de discapacidad del cuestionario de evaluación de la salud (HAQ-DI). Se reportan las tasas de incidencia (IR: pacientes con evento/100 pacientes/año) de eventos adversos (EA) de interés especial. Resultados. Los estudios fase 3, incluyeron 496 pacientes de LA, el ELP reclutó 756 pacientes de fase 2 y fase 3. En los estudios de fase 3, los pacientes que recibieron tofacitinib 5 y 10mg/bid presentaron mejorías vs placebo al mes 3 en las respuestas ACR20 (68,9% y 75,7% vs 35,6%), ACR50 (45,8% y 49,7% vs 20,7%) y ACR70 (17,5% y 23,1% vs 6,9%), en cambio, desde el valor basal en el escore HAQ-DI (&#8722;0,6 y &#8722;0,8 vs &#8722;0,3) y en el escore DAS28-4(ESR) (&#8722;2,3 y &#8722;2,4 vs &#8722;1,4); estas mejorías fueron sostenidas hasta el mes 36, último mes de evaluación en el estudio de ELP. En los pacientes con tofacitinib 5 o 10mg/bid y placebo, las tasas de incidencia de SAE fueron de 7,99, 6,57 y 9,84, mientras que la incidencia de descontinuaciones por EA fueron de 3,87, 5,28 y 3,26, respectivamente. Las IR de EA de interés especial en pacientes de LA fueron similares a la población global. Conclusión. En los pacientes de LA con AR de estudios fase 3 y ELP, tofacitinib demostró eficacia hasta por 36 meses con un perfil de seguridad manejable hasta por 60 meses, en los pacientes de LA con AR, datos consistentes con el de la población global de los estudios de tofacitinib (AU)

Objetivos: Tofacitinib es un inhibidor de la cinasa Janus para el tratamiento de la artritis reumatoide (AR). Se evaluaron la eficacia y la seguridad de tofacitinib en pacientes mexicanos a partir de los estudios fase 3 y de extensión a largo plazo (ELP) de AR. Métodos: Datos de pacientes mexicanos con AR y respuesta inadecuada a fármacos antirreumáticos modificadores de la enfermedad (FARME) fueron tomados de 4 estudios fase 3 y de un estudio abierto de ELP de tofacitinib. Los pacientes recibieron tofacitinib 5 o 10mg 2 veces al día, adalimumab (en un estudio fase 3) o placebo (en 4 estudios fase 3) como monoterapia o en combinación con FARME sintético convencional. Se evaluó la eficacia al mes 12 (fase 3) y al mes 36 (ELP) por medio de las tasas de respuesta del Colegio Americano de Reumatología 20/50/70, el puntaje de actividad de la enfermedad (DAS) 28-4, velocidad de sedimentación globular y el índice de discapacidad del cuestionario de evaluación de la salud (HAQ-DI). Se evaluó la seguridad a través de los estudios, incluyendo tasas de incidencia (IR; pacientes con evento/100 pacientes-año). Resultados: Ciento diecinueve y 212 pacientes mexicanos fueron incluidos en el análisis de los estudios fase 3 y de extensión a largo plazo, respectivamente. Pacientes tratados con tofacitinib en los estudios fase 3, numéricamente, tuvieron una mayor mejoría en las respuestas de eficacia en comparación con el placebo al mes 3. La eficacia fue sostenida en los estudios fase 3 y de extensión a largo plazo. Las tasas de incidencia de los eventos adversos de especial interés fueron similares a aquellas con tofacitinib en la población global y latinoamericana. Conclusiones: En pacientes mexicanos del programa global de tofacitinib en AR, la eficacia de tofacitinib se demostró hasta el mes 12 en los estudios fase 3 y hasta el mes 36 en el estudio de extensión a largo plazo, con un perfil de seguridad consistente con el de la población global de los estudios de tofacitinib

OBJECTIVE: Optimal targeted treatment in rheumatoid arthritis requires early identification of failure to respond. This post hoc analysis explored the relationship between early disease activity changes and the achievement of low disease activity (LDA) and remission targets with tofacitinib. METHODS: Data were from 2 randomized, double-blind, phase III studies. In the ORAL Start trial, methotrexate (MTX)-naive patients received tofacitinib 5 or 10 mg twice daily, or MTX, for 24 months. In the placebo-controlled ORAL Standard trial, MTX inadequate responder patients received tofacitinib 5 or 10 mg twice daily or adalimumab 40 mg every 2 weeks, with MTX, for 12 months. Probabilities of achieving LDA (using a Clinical Disease Activity Index [CDAI] score ≤10 or the 4-component Disease Activity Score in 28 joints using the erythrocyte sedimentation rate [DAS28-ESR] ≤3.2) at months 6 and 12 were calculated, given failure to achieve threshold improvement from baseline (change in CDAI ≥6 or DAS28-ESR ≥1.2) at month 1 or 3. RESULTS: In ORAL Start, 7.2% and 5.4% of patients receiving tofacitinib 5 and 10 mg twice daily, respectively, failed to show improvement in the CDAI ≥6 at month 3; of those who failed, 3.8% and 28.6%, respectively, achieved month 6 CDAI-defined LDA. In ORAL Standard, 18.8% and 17.5% of patients receiving tofacitinib 5 and 10 mg twice daily, respectively, failed to improve CDAI ≥6 at month 3; of those who failed, 0% and 2.9%, respectively, achieved month 6 CDAI-defined LDA. Findings were similar when considering improvements at month 1 or DAS28-ESR thresholds. CONCLUSION: In patients with an inadequate response to MTX, lack of response to tofacitinib after 1 or 3 months predicted a low probability of achieving LDA at month 6. Lack of an early response may be considered when deciding whether to continue treatment with tofacitinib.
